Replaces WRAP_SUBTRACT with saturatingSub inline function to reduce code duplication.
2 files changed
tree: 2743b6ecd4b40150886e49f24c6153aa6f941102
  1. .github/
  2. darwin/
  3. docs/
  4. dragonflybsd/
  5. freebsd/
  6. generic/
  7. iwyu/
  8. linux/
  9. netbsd/
  10. openbsd/
  11. pcp/
  12. scripts/
  13. solaris/
  14. unsupported/
  15. zfs/
  16. .editorconfig
  17. .gitignore
  18. .travis.yml
  19. Action.c
  20. Action.h
  21. Affinity.c
  22. Affinity.h
  23. AffinityPanel.c
  24. AffinityPanel.h
  25. AUTHORS
  26. autogen.sh
  27. AvailableColumnsPanel.c
  28. AvailableColumnsPanel.h
  29. AvailableMetersPanel.c
  30. AvailableMetersPanel.h
  31. BatteryMeter.c
  32. BatteryMeter.h
  33. CategoriesPanel.c
  34. CategoriesPanel.h
  35. ChangeLog
  36. ClockMeter.c
  37. ClockMeter.h
  38. ColorsPanel.c
  39. ColorsPanel.h
  40. ColumnsPanel.c
  41. ColumnsPanel.h
  42. CommandLine.c
  43. CommandLine.h
  44. CommandScreen.c
  45. CommandScreen.h
  46. Compat.c
  47. Compat.h
  48. configure.ac
  49. CONTRIBUTING.md
  50. COPYING
  51. CPUMeter.c
  52. CPUMeter.h
  53. CRT.c
  54. CRT.h
  55. DateMeter.c
  56. DateMeter.h
  57. DateTimeMeter.c
  58. DateTimeMeter.h
  59. DiskIOMeter.c
  60. DiskIOMeter.h
  61. DisplayOptionsPanel.c
  62. DisplayOptionsPanel.h
  63. EnvScreen.c
  64. EnvScreen.h
  65. FunctionBar.c
  66. FunctionBar.h
  67. Hashtable.c
  68. Hashtable.h
  69. Header.c
  70. Header.h
  71. HostnameMeter.c
  72. HostnameMeter.h
  73. htop.1.in
  74. htop.c
  75. htop.desktop
  76. htop.png
  77. htop.svg
  78. IncSet.c
  79. IncSet.h
  80. InfoScreen.c
  81. InfoScreen.h
  82. ListItem.c
  83. ListItem.h
  84. LoadAverageMeter.c
  85. LoadAverageMeter.h
  86. Macros.h
  87. MainPanel.c
  88. MainPanel.h
  89. Makefile.am
  90. MemoryMeter.c
  91. MemoryMeter.h
  92. Meter.c
  93. Meter.h
  94. MetersPanel.c
  95. MetersPanel.h
  96. NetworkIOMeter.c
  97. NetworkIOMeter.h
  98. NEWS
  99. Object.c
  100. Object.h
  101. OpenFilesScreen.c
  102. OpenFilesScreen.h
  103. OptionItem.c
  104. OptionItem.h
  105. Panel.c
  106. Panel.h
  107. pcp-htop.c
  108. Process.c
  109. Process.h
  110. ProcessList.c
  111. ProcessList.h
  112. ProcessLocksScreen.c
  113. ProcessLocksScreen.h
  114. ProvideCurses.h
  115. README
  116. RichString.c
  117. RichString.h
  118. ScreenManager.c
  119. ScreenManager.h
  120. Settings.c
  121. Settings.h
  122. SignalsPanel.c
  123. SignalsPanel.h
  124. SwapMeter.c
  125. SwapMeter.h
  126. SysArchMeter.c
  127. SysArchMeter.h
  128. TasksMeter.c
  129. TasksMeter.h
  130. test_spec.lua
  131. TESTPLAN
  132. TraceScreen.c
  133. TraceScreen.h
  134. UptimeMeter.c
  135. UptimeMeter.h
  136. UsersTable.c
  137. UsersTable.h
  138. Vector.c
  139. Vector.h
  140. XUtils.c
  141. XUtils.h